Bus 931: Duissern Bf => Duisburg Hbf
  1. Duissern U-Bf
  2. Wintgensstrasse
  3. Schnabelhuck
  4. Tonstrasse
  5. Botanischer Garten
  6. Schweizer Strasse
  7. Holteistrasse
  8. Heinestrasse
  9. Kammerstrasse
  10. Koloniestrasse
  11. Grabenstrasse
  12. Dunen
  13. Karl-Jarres-Strasse
  14. Heerstrasse
  15. Pauluskirche
  16. Marienhospital
  17. Kupferhutte
  18. Recyclingzentrum Mitte
  19. Siemens
  20. Charlottenstrasse
  21. Marientor
  22. Kuhtor
  23. Schaferturm
  24. Stadttheater
  25. Duisburg Hauptbahnhof
